New, Paramagnetic Oxygen Transmitter for Oxidation Control in Process Industries



Servomex introduces the 2200 series a new Paramagnetic oxygen transmitter specifically designed for high performance measurements in the hydrocarbon processing, chemical, and industrial gas industries. The 2200 series will feature the following elements:

- Control Unit
- EX Control Unit
- Oxygen Transmitter

The control unit is designed to work with from one to six oxygen transmitters, with the maximum separation between the control unit and a single transmitter being 1000M. The easy to use
graphical user interface is available in multi-language capability, with English, French, and German as standard initially. The control unit is certified for use in hazardous areas in the presence of flammable dusts and gases and a simple intrinsically safe 2-wire digital connection provides ease of
installation. Digital communications are 'enabled' with 'Modbus' protocol provided as standard.

The hazardous approvals for the control unit include ATEX Category 3 and CENELEC Zone 2, with approvals for USA (Class 1 Div 2) and Canada (Class 1 Div 2) pending. The control unit provides full access to auto-calibration, alarms, relays and fault functions and is compliant with the requirements of NAMUR. Display output resolution is 0.001% oxygen and up to four option cards may be fitted to provide mA outputs, relays, and digital inputs. The control unit complies with EC directives and carries the CE mark.

The EX control unit has all of the above features but is also certified for EX hazardous areas with the presence of flammable dusts and gases. Hazardous Area approvals will include ATEX Category 2 and CENELEC Zone 1, with approvals for USA (Class 1 Div 1), Canada (Class 1 Div 1) and Japan (Zone 1) pending.

The oxygen transmitter is specifically designed for high performance measurements in on-line process applications including the production of ethylene oxide, propylene oxide, ethylene dichloride, and vinyl acetate monomer acid. Servomex can provide sample conditioning systems for each of these applications.

The transmitter uses Servomex's field proven paramagnetic oxygen measurement techniques and design emphasis has been placed upon achievement of the highest accuracy, reliability, stability, and
repeatability, while meeting the increasing need for lower cost of ownership and ease of operation and maintenance. Each oxygen transmitter can operate independently of the 2200 Control Units.

The transmitter provides an intrinsically safe, linear, 0/4-20mA analog output as standard and accepts up to two intrinsically safe analog inputs for pressure compensation and background gas
cross-interference correction, plus an additional two intrinsically safe NAMUR flow sensor inputs. Four assignable digital inputs allow the user to provide manual calibration and validation of 4-20mA outputs. A high-pressure version of the oxygen transmitter is available for inlet pressure up to 30psig
with maximum oxygen concentration of 21%. Internal pressure compensation is an option.
